Why Choose a Flexible Office Space in Kirrawee?

Kirrawee is a suburb in the Sutherland Shire, New South Wales, Australia. It is known for its convenient location, with easy access to shops, restaurants, and public transportation. The area is also home to beautiful parks and recreational facilities, making it an ideal place to live and work.
